The Alaskan dog, also known as the Alaskan Malamute, is one of the oldest polar sled dogs. Unlike other dog breeds in Alaska, this dog has four limbs. Powerful and muscular, they were bred for endurance rather than speed, as their main purpose was to pull sleds. Yes, because the health of pets dogs is the most important thing for owners, so do you know how to buy an Alaskan puppy?

1.back Should be strong and straight; the neck should be long and slightly arched.
2. The limbs should be strong and powerful; the forelegs are straight, the hind legs are inclined, and the thigh muscles are full. Feet should be rounded with cat-like toes.
3. The body hair is rough and hard, and the body height and weight are within the standard range, which is in line with the normal requirements of the dog.
4.If the coat on the body is too short, pure white hair or white spots on the body, it is a defective product.
5.It is not a good breed if the cheeks are too wide, the chest is too wide or too narrow, the tail is low and the back is not straight.
6.If the upper jaw or lower jaw is forward, the incisors cannot do scissor bite, and the price of the Alaskan dog is timid, it does not meet the standard of this breed.
7. After the purchase decision, ask the seller for certificates such as the dog pedigree certificate, technical data, vaccination certificate and the transfer letter signed by both parties.
8. Before purchasing an Alaskan dog, you should refer to some relevant information to have a preliminary understanding of the dog's physical characteristics and characteristics, so that you can refer to the inspection when purchasing .
9. When shopping, the most critical point is to choose a body that is strong and robust, with well-developed muscles and a slightly square body.
10. The head should be long and narrow with a flat forehead. The ears are V shaped and upright, with the tips slightly tilted forward.
11. Eyes are moderate in size, not too large or protruding. The eyeball should be dark or black.
